In today’s digital age, having a smart TV that can connect to the internet has become increasingly popular. However, if you own an older model of Insignia TV, you might be wondering if it’s possible to connect it to your home WIFI network. The good news is that it is indeed possible, and in this article, we will guide you through the steps to do so.

1. Check your TV’s compatibility: Before attempting to connect your TV to WIFI, make sure it has built-in WIFI capabilities. If not, you may need to purchase an external streaming device, such as a Roku or Amazon Fire Stick, that can connect to your TV and provide WIFI connectivity.

2. Locate the WIFI settings: On your Insignia TV remote, look for a button that says “Menu” or “Settings.” Press this button to access the TV’s settings menu.

3. Navigate to the network settings: Once you’re in the settings menu, use the arrow keys on your remote to navigate to the “Network” or “WIFI” option.

4. Select your WIFI network: In this section, you should see a list of available WIFI networks. Use the arrow keys to select your network from the list.

5. Enter your WIFI password: After selecting your network, a prompt will appear asking you to enter your WIFI password. Use the remote’s number and letter buttons to input your password.

6. Connect to the network: Once you’ve entered your password, select the “Connect” or “OK” option. Your TV will then attempt to connect to the WIFI network.

7. Test the connection: Once connected, you should see a confirmation message on your TV screen. To ensure the connection is working properly, try opening a streaming app or accessing an internet browser on your TV.

8. Troubleshooting: If you encounter any issues during the process, make sure you have entered the correct WIFI password. Additionally, try restarting your TV and router if the connection is not established.

7. Can I connect my Insignia TV to a 5GHz WIFI network?

It depends on the model of your Insignia TV. Older models might only support 2.4GHz networks, while newer ones may be compatible with both 2.4GHz and 5GHz networks.

8. What should I do if my Insignia TV fails to connect to WIFI?

Check that you have entered the correct WIFI password and try restarting both your TV and router. If the issue persists, consult the TV’s user manual or contact Insignia customer support for further assistance.
